Which of the following states is excluded from the membership of the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C), a regional governance institution focused on economic and security integration?
The GCC is a regional intergovernmental political and economic union consisting of Bahrain, Kuwait, Oman, Qatar, Saudi Arabia, and the United Arab Emirates. Iran is not a member of this regional framework.

Which article of the Constitution of Pakistan provides the foundational guarantee that no person shall be deprived of life or liberty save in accordance with law?
Article 9 establishes the fundamental right to security of person, serving as the constitutional mechanism for protecting life and liberty against arbitrary state action.
